mirror of
https://github.com/dat515-2025/Group-8.git
synced 2026-03-22 23:20:56 +01:00
33 lines
932 B
YAML
33 lines
932 B
YAML
{{- if (.Values.phpmyadmin.enabled | default true) }}
|
|
apiVersion: v1
|
|
kind: ConfigMap
|
|
metadata:
|
|
name: phpmyadmin-config
|
|
namespace: mariadb-operator
|
|
data:
|
|
hosts-init-script.sh: |-
|
|
#!/bin/bash
|
|
|
|
echo "
|
|
/* Maximum number of databases displayed on one page */
|
|
\$cfg['MaxDbList'] = 300;
|
|
\$cfg['MaxNavigationItems'] = 300;
|
|
/* Additional servers */
|
|
\$servers = [
|
|
{{- range $i, $e := until (int (3)) }}
|
|
'mariadb-repl-{{ $i }}',
|
|
{{- end }}
|
|
];
|
|
foreach (\$servers as \$server) {
|
|
\$i++;
|
|
/* Authentication type */
|
|
\$cfg['Servers'][\$i]['auth_type'] = 'cookie';
|
|
/* Server parameters */
|
|
\$cfg['Servers'][\$i]['host'] = \$server;
|
|
\$cfg['Servers'][\$i]['port'] = '3306';
|
|
\$cfg['Servers'][\$i]['compress'] = false;
|
|
\$cfg['Servers'][\$i]['AllowNoPassword'] = false;
|
|
}
|
|
" >> /opt/bitnami/phpmyadmin/config.inc.php
|
|
{{- end }}
|